El comando mv en Linux

El comando mv en Linux le permite mover un archivo de una ubicación a otra. Además, realmente no tenemos un comando de cambio de nombre en Linux. En cambio, movemos archivos de un nombre a otro. Esto es facilitado por la“mv”significado del comandomoverse. Para el uso básico, lo encontrará muy sencillo, pero tiene algunas opciones que facilitan la vida cuando se trata de múltiples archivos.

Tabla de contenido

Usando el comando mv en Linux

Muy bien, comencemos con lo básico. Para mover o cambiar el nombre de un archivo, puede usar sin ninguna opción.

root@HowLinux:~# mv file1 newfile
Uso básico del comando Mv 1

En el caso anterior, si existe un archivo llamado newFile, por defecto el comando sobrescribirá el archivo. Juguemos con algunas opciones de comando mv más.

Preguntar antes de sobrescribir con el-Ioh-interactivoopción

Si ya existe un archivo, el comando simplemente sobrescribirá el archivo sin permiso. Si desea que el comando mv le solicite permiso antes de sobrescribir un archivo, podemos demandar al-Iopción. Vamos a ver cómo funciona.

tutorial@HowLinux:~$ mv -i file2 newFile
mv: overwrite 'newFile'?
Opción Mv Comando I

En la captura de pantalla anterior, observa que el comando le indica antes de sobrescribir el archivo nuevo. Puede escribir cualquiera“sí”oh"No"en el indicador para confirmar sobrescribir u omitirlo.

No sobrescriba ningún archivo con el uso de-norteoh?no-golpearopciones

Supongamos que está moviendo muchos archivos y no desea que se sobrescriba ningún archivo existente. Ahora puede dejar que el aviso le pregunte por cada archivo, o simplemente usar el-norteopción. Esta opción omite el movimiento de cualquier archivo donde existe el nombre de archivo en el directorio de destino.

tutorial@HowLinux:~$ mv -n file1 newFile
Mv Comando N OpciónOpción Mv Comando N

Con la opción de comando anterior utilizada, notará que el archivo no se movió porque había un archivo existente con el mismo nombre newFile. El comando simplemente no hace nada cuando hay un archivo duplicado.

Creación de copias de seguridad de archivos con el-Boh-respaldoopción

La opción de copia de seguridad con el comando mv en Linux le permite crear un archivo de copia de seguridad de un archivo existente. El sufijo predeterminado es la tilde (~) pero puede cambiarlo con el-Soh?sufijo=opción.

tutorial@HowLinux:~$ mv -b file1 newFile
Mv Comando B OpciónOpción de copia de seguridad de comando Mv

Conclusión

Echamos un vistazo rápido al comando mv que nos permite mover y renombrar archivos. También entendimos cómo se pueden crear archivos de respaldo usando el comando mv. Asegúrese de usar el-ayudaopción que viene con todos los comandos en Linux para obtener más información sobre el comando.

Artículos Relacionados